Abstract

"COMPOSIçãO E CAMADA APROPRIADA PARA REMOVER OXIGêNIO, ARTIGO DE FABRICAçãO APROPRIADO COMO UM RECIPIENTE, PELìCULA DE MúLTIPLAS CAMADAS, ARTIGO PARA EMBALAGEM, PROCESSO PARA FABRICAR UM MATERIAL POLIMéRICO, COMPOSIçãO DE POLìMERO REMOVEDOR DE OXIGêNIO NãO ODOROSO, E, RECIPIENTE RìGIDO PARA ALIMENTOS OU BEBIDAS". Uma composição para remover oxigênio, para uso em ou com materiais plásticos, inclui um polímero ou oligómero tendo pelo menos um grupo ciclo-hexeno ou funcionalidade. A composição produz somente baixos níveis de produtos voláteis (extraíveis de um material plástico no qual é incorporado) como uma consequência de remoção de oxigênio. Um família de polímeros contendo grupos pendentes alílicos cíclicos selecionados para embalagens com remoção de oxigênio que tem subprodutos organolépticos mínimos após oxidação. Os recipientes plásticos em múltiplas camadas para embalagem de alimentos e bebidas que incorporam resinas removedoras de oxigênio que seletivamente oxidam quando da ativação sem provocar fragmentos odorosos.
